Q2.How much does a funeral typically cost in Millersville, Missouri?

In Millersville, funeral costs vary widely but average between $7,000 and $12,000 for a traditional service with burial, based on state averages. Cremation services often range from $2,000 to $5,000. Prices depend on factors like the funeral home, casket selection, and additional services, so requesting itemized price lists from local providers is recommended to compare options.

Q3.Are there any local or Missouri-specific regulations for burial or cremation in Millersville?

Yes, Missouri state law requires a 24-hour waiting period before cremation, and a death certificate must be filed with the local health department. In Millersville, burials in rural or private cemeteries may have additional county or township rules, so it's important to check with local authorities or your chosen funeral home for specific guidelines.

Understanding the Role of a Funeral Director in Millersville, Missouri

Helpful insights about funeral services in Millersville, Missouri

When a loved one passes away in Millersville, Missouri, families are often faced with a whirlwind of emotions and countless decisions that need to be made during a difficult time. In the heart of this process stands a compassionate professional: the funeral director. More than just an administrator, a funeral director in our community serves as a guide, a planner, and a source of steady support, helping families honor their loved ones with dignity and respect.

A funeral director's role begins with the initial call, often at any hour of the day or night. They coordinate the careful transfer of your loved one from the place of passing to the funeral home, handling these sensitive logistics with professionalism and care. In Millersville, local funeral directors are deeply familiar with the regulations and requirements specific to Missouri, ensuring that all necessary paperwork, including death certificates and permits, is completed accurately and efficiently. This administrative expertise lifts a significant burden from grieving families, allowing them to focus on their emotional needs and personal remembrance.

Perhaps the most valuable aspect of a funeral director's service is their role as a compassionate listener and advisor. They take the time to sit down with you, often in the quiet comfort of the funeral home, to learn about the person you've lost. They listen to stories, understand family traditions, and help translate your wishes into a meaningful service. Whether you envision a traditional funeral at a local church, a graveside service at one of Millersville's peaceful cemeteries, or a more contemporary celebration of life, your funeral director will help design a tribute that feels authentic and healing.

Their support extends to the practical details that make a service run smoothly. They coordinate with clergy, cemeteries, and florists. They oversee the preparation and presentation of your loved one, offer guidance on casket or urn selection, and help arrange visitation hours where friends and neighbors from across Johnson County can come to offer their condolences. For many families in Millersville, the funeral director also provides crucial aftercare resources, connecting them with grief support groups or counseling services in the area, recognizing that the journey of healing continues long after the service concludes.
